Admission decisions
Depending on the status of your application, the admission decisions may vary.
Incomplete application
An incomplete application is when there are outstanding documents and the requirements are not met.
- Submit outstanding documents by email, if requested.
- Receive an interview invitation for competitive selection programs [LINK], if all other requirements are met.
Complete application
A complete application is when all documents are submitted and admission requirements are met.
- If a seat is available, a Letter of Offer will be issued. Conditional admission LINK] may be available.
- If a seat is not available, a waitlist notification will be issued.

I’m planning to take IELTS. Can I get a conditional offer first and submit my IELTS report later?
If you do not meet the English requirements, studying at ILAC or ILSC [LINK to anchor] is the only option to get conditional admission in most VCC programs. Alternatively, apply after obtaining sufficient External English Tests [LINK to anchor] scores.
I’m still studying at high school in B.C. Can I apply for conditional admission?
Conditional admission [LINK to ANCHOR] for many VCC programs may be available for B.C. Grade 12 students based on transcript evaluation. To confirm admissibility, submit a complete application [LINK to ANCHOR] with interim transcripts and report cards for evaluation.
Qualified applicants may receive a Letter of Offer if program seats are available. If program seats are full or reserved, qualified applicants may receive a waitlist notification.
